Do you really want to know my opinion? They're my least favorite remakes and to that end I find it easier to list what went right than what went wrong. The main things that went right is the soundtrack, battle backgrounds, the HM app, and realistic water. Literally everything else was poorly handled. Whether it be the villain teams, the "following Pokemon," the ugly trees, using shitty DP encounter tables for routes while forcing Platinum exclusives into the Underground, the intense blur in caves and Eterna Forest, the handling of affection, the motion controls, weird difficulty spike, etc. the game as a whole is just disappointing.
